Content Description
follow and describe algorithms involving a sequence of steps, branching (decisions) and iteration (repetition)
Elaborations
-
1
following a short, ordered sequence of steps and making decisions to solve a simple problem, for example follow a recipe or directions to reach a location
-
2
describing the steps and decisions (in the correct order) needed to solve a simple problem, for example writing, saying, drawing or photographing the steps needed to make a sandwich
-
3
rearranging into the correct order a series of mixed-up pictures that describe a story, for example stories authored and published by First Nations Australians
-
4
identifying the steps needed to solve a problem, and understanding when their order is important, for example socks must be put on before shoes but a jumper can be put on before or after shoes
-
5
identifying the decisions needed to solve a problem and the next steps to follow in each case, for example if it is raining, take a raincoat, otherwise take a hat
-
6
following algorithms that repeat a single step a fixed number of times, for example practise spelling a word 5 times or throw and catch a ball with a partner 10 times
